These are the Must-Have Features of Retail Mobile Apps

These are the essential features you need for your mobile retail app. 

  • Personalization

Your customers will be more loyal if you provide relevant information. A shopper buying the same peanut butter brand every month for 10+ years may not be interested in your brand's ad. Partnering with their favorite brand to give them double loyalty points is a great way to win consumers' affection. Personalization strategies include more than just coupons and promotions.

Personalization is also an essential link between the online and offline experience. No matter where the customer is in their buying journey, they want to feel valued and cared for. Although everyone is talking about personalization, only 28% are actually doing it well. This means that applying customer data to the user experience is still a new and important feature in retail.

  • Integrated Loyalty Programme

52% of American shoppers join loyalty programs at stores they frequent. However, 79% of them say they're more likely to sign up for a program that doesn't require them to have a physical card. A retail mobile app allows shoppers to concentrate their loyalty program in one digital area that is easy to use, regardless of whether inside or outside the store.

  • Intuitive Product Catalog Navigation

It is not a pleasant experience for shoppers to go to the store and find that the product they are looking for is out of stock. You can avoid this by creating a user-friendly catalog. A strong product catalog instantly allows shoppers to search for in-stock products with high-quality visuals and store-specific prices. You can customize product catalog listings for each customer by adjusting featured products or highlighting deals based on first-party data.

A customized product catalog gives shoppers full access to the relevant products in the store, even when they are away from home. A user-friendly app enhances the seamless user experience that shoppers have come to expect. They love that they can check prices and availability anytime, anywhere. They love the ease of shopping online, finishing in-store, or obtaining direct-shipment items that might be out-of-stock without hesitation.

  • Rich Product Details

A catalog with detailed product information shows shoppers exactly what they are getting at your store. The catalog gives shoppers instant digital access to nutritional facts, reviews, and specifications. This makes it easier for shoppers to feel confident about the products they purchase and encourages them to return to your store for a great experience.

  • Enhanced Search

Another important part of your product catalog is the search functionality. Shoppers can quickly find the products they are looking for when your log is user-friendly, informative, and intelligent. The search results include both in-store and online products. This gives shoppers complete visibility. They can also choose to ship to a home for items that are out of stock. This has resulted in additional store trips, tickets, and ecommerce sales.

  • Monetized Shopping Lists

While a paper shopping list is useful, a shopping list created on mobile is much more valuable. A state-of-the-art shopping list feature is a must-have for organized shoppers. With 70% of Americans making a shopping list before they go to the store, it will make their lives easier.   • Product Scan Function

Shoppers can scan product barcodes to see the entire store view, regardless of whether they are browsing and planning their next meal. Scan item barcodes can add products to shopping carts, view available discounts, order pickup or delivery, and receive brand promotional content.

  • Mobile Scan and-Go Checkout

In a hurry, shoppers don't want to wait in long checkout lines. We make it easy for them to do so. This retail mobile application convenience feature allows shoppers to scan and pay from their phones and skip the queue. Customers find using a cart calculator to track spending and calculate discounts psychologically satisfying.

However, research has shown that scan-and-go shoppers don't spend less. Studies have shown that mobile self-checkout shoppers spend longer and are more likely to consider private-label products. This could explain the stability of their basket. A fast and independent checkout is still a desirable advantage. 77% of shoppers stated they would be more inclined to shop in a store with scan-and-go technology.

Common Retail Apps

  • Shopify POS

Shopify is a point-of-sale app that allows retailers to trade products for money. You can use this app to sell products on your iPad. It allows you to accept credit cards, cash receipts, and discount coupons. It will enable you to issue refunds and carry out transactions quickly. You will also find a barcode scanner, a receipt printer, and a cash drawer. Shopify plans allow you to access your dashboard to track sales and orders for a specific day, week, or month. You can also easily take photos of your products and add them to your online shop.

  • MailChimp

MailChimp allows you to design and manage your team-based campaigns for your retail store. It is easy to use with its drag-and-drop interface. The app's many templates and automated marketing tools will help you make your campaigns unique and specific, helping you achieve your marketing goals faster.

MailChimp's dashboard allows you to monitor the market by showing your customer growth, campaign engagement and earned income. You can also connect your app to other areas to easily track your payment. MailChimp can be used on a variety of devices.

  • Xero

Xero, one of the most popular retail apps, will help you keep track of your cash flow and financial performance. You can create invoices quickly, upload receipts, and export orders. You can also view your accounts. You can import PayPal, bank account, and credit card directly to your dashboard to make it easy to work from one place. Xero is an excellent accounting tool that allows you to interact with customers and suppliers. All your data is encrypted using internet encryption. Rest assured. Everything is in order, even if your device gets lost.

  • RetailNext

What would you do if you could get a detailed report of which parts of your business customers like and which they don't? RetailNext includes a camera, a point-of-sale system, a staffing system, and a calendar. It also has WIFI connectivity. RetailNext can be used to link traffic to external events and sales.

It is essential for shop owners who want to monitor their customers, business traffic, and other information. This app allows you to access all the information you need about your business to make shopping easy for customers and increase your profit margins.

  • Deputy

Deputy is an employee management app that allows users to schedule employees. It has many great features that will make it easier to be a retail store owner. The Deputy manages all aspects of your business, including employee reporting, scheduling, and time management. You can also keep track of your employees' payments and keep their records. The app allows you to monitor business details like staff replacements, compliance with business policies, etc.

For clocking in and going out, Deputy uses facial recognition technology. You can also use it to send push notifications, emails, and messaging to update your work schedules or remind staff about upcoming events. You can also create tasks and send notifications to your team when they are completed.

  • Magic Plan

Magic Plan, an intelligent retail app, helps you to design your store according to your needs. Your storefront's layout is crucial. Magic Plan allows you to create stunning floor plans by simply taking photos of the area. The app lets you plan your projects and see your space in 3D. It also allows you to generate job estimates and furnish your space. You can also add annotations, photos, and other attributes to your store, so it looks professional. Magic Plan is a tool that helps you to beautify your retail space.

How Local Markets are Affected by Retail Industry Applications

  • You can Find Cheap Options Online

In the past, phones were only available at local stores. However, the majority of people now prefer to purchase phones online. This is because online sales are cheaper. Online sellers eliminate the go-betweens from the supply chain. Online sellers can offer items for a fraction of the manufacturing cost to grow their business, affecting local shopkeepers. They also sell smartphones at a loss to gain business and compete against other companies. They do a lot of price-cutting. Sometimes customers also show shopkeepers the online pricing.

  • Discounts on Festivals and Other Occasions

Sometimes discounts are available for festivals or other occasions, such as a customer's anniversary or birthday gift. These discounts can sometimes be even higher than 50%. You can accept online sellers' donations, even at lower prices. Online shopping is becoming more popular due to flash sales and festive discounts. This trend is also true for other products, such as online bookstores. These sites offer book discounts and allow you to sell the same book on your website.

  • Online Sellers Offer a Variety of Membership Options

Many Retail companies offer customers memberships to give them additional benefits. Customers can receive the facility automatically and get the product regularly, just like net meds. You can order your regular medication once and get it done again. Customers who want to avoid spending their time ordering medicine repeatedly can enroll.

  • Shopping and Traveling Time is Reduced

Online shopping has a huge advantage in saving you a lot of time. Customers don't have to visit a store to buy something. Customers can order products online, pay the money, and receive them instantly. Customers with very hectic schedules or, in certain situations, may prefer to shop online.

  • Offering EMI Options

Many online gadgets offer EMI options, allowing loyal customers to purchase expensive products by making monthly payments. This increases the likelihood of purchasing expensive products online rather than directly paying one lump sum.

  • Access to the Most Available Variety

The most significant benefit for small vendors is the wide range of products that are available online. Stock can be limited to a set amount depending on working capital. This means that there are fewer options in shops. Online platforms offer a wide range of products. It becomes complicated for online retailers to compete against them.

  • Other Challenges

There are many other challenges to be aware of. Manufacturers like JioMart have been supplying products directly to giants in industries. It has been downloaded 1 million times in its first week. This will have a negative impact on local fruit and vegetable sellers as well as grocery stores. Retailers are not the only ones affected by this consolidation. Here, the concentration of manufacturers and retailers also influences distributors and wholesalers. Both groups lose purchasing power when the producers provide additional advantages to the end consumers.

Products can be bought at corporate headquarters rather than in neighborhood or offline stores. They benefit economically from this. The economy of the nation is also significantly impacted by this. Distributors of recharge stores used to have a margin of 4%, but people now prefer to recharge via PAYTM or GooglePay. This means that the money is going directly to them. The money previously collected from retailers was used to grow local businesses. But now, it's all flowing to large companies, which is a loss for our economy. This supply chain is an integral part of our society.

This creates jobs in rural areas and is a base for rural growth. If the employment situation is adverse, young people will move to cities searching for jobs, leaving villages in worse shape. Advantages of Retail Apps

Online business has many benefits, both prominent and less noticeable. It is possible to leverage these advantages by understanding precisely what they are.

  • Larger Market

Retail Apps allow you to reach customers across the country and the globe. Customers can shop anywhere, anytime. This is especially true as more people use their mobile devices to shop.

  • Customer Insights Through Tracking and Analytics

You can track the entire journey of your customers and traffic to your eCommerce website, whether you use SEO, PPC ads, or regular mail. This will give you insights into user experience, keywords, and pricing strategy.

  • Rapid Response to Consumer Trends and Market Demand

For merchants, simplified logistics allow businesses to respond quickly to consumer and market trends. Merchants can create deals and promotions on the fly to draw customers and increase sales.

  • Lower Cost

Thanks to advancements in Retail platform technology, it is now possible to quickly set up an eCommerce store and manage it with very low overhead. Merchants don't have to worry about spending a lot on billboards or TV advertising, nor do they need to worry about real estate and personnel costs.

  • There are More Opportunities to "Sell"

In a physical shop, merchants can only give a small amount of information about a product. On the other hand, Retail apps allow for more information, such as customer engagement testimonials, reviews, and demo videos, to increase conversion.

  • Personalized Messages

Merchants can offer personalized content and product recommendations through Retail platforms. This targeted communication can increase conversion by showing visitors the most relevant content.

  • Increased Sales with Instant Gratification

Retail is a way for business owners to sell digital goods. It allows them to deliver products in a matter of seconds after they make a purchase. This will enable consumers to feel instant gratification, which helps boost sales, especially in low-cost items that are "impulse purchases."

  • Scaling Up or Down Quickly

An online business can grow without restriction due to the need for physical space. Although logistics can be a problem as you grow, it is much easier than running a brick-and-mortar store. Retail merchants can scale up and down quickly and use the unlimited shelf space to respond to market trends or consumer demand.

  • Comparison of Product and Price

Online shopping allows consumers to compare products and find the best price. Many merchants are forced to lower their profit margins and compete on price.

Disadvantages of Retail Apps

  • Manufacturers Need a Personal Touch

Many consumers appreciate the human touch of visiting a physical shop and talking to salespeople. This personal touch is essential for high-end businesses because customers want to buy the product and have an enjoyable experience.

  • Insufficient Tactile Experience

Consumers can only touch or feel products if a video is good. It isn't easy to convey a brand experience through the two-dimensionality and screen.

  • Access to the Internet is a Must

Although this is obvious, customers need internet access to purchase from you. Many Retail platforms require high-speed Internet access to provide a great customer experience.

  • Fraud with Credit Cards

Online businesses are facing increasing problems with credit card fraud. This can result in chargebacks, which can cause revenue loss, penalties, or a poor reputation. Retail apps can be a good option for some businesses. Still, there are certain risks associated with credit card fraud and failure.

  • IT Security Issues

Malicious hackers have been stealing customer data from more and more companies and organizations. This could have financial and legal implications, as well as reduce the trust customers have in the company.

  • All the Eggs in One Basket

Retail businesses depend heavily on their websites or only partially. A minor downtime or technical glitch can result in significant revenue loss and customer dissatisfaction.

  • Complexity in Taxation, Regulations, and Compliance

Online businesses selling to customers from different countries must comply with all state and territory regulations. This can create many complexities in accounting, compliance, and taxation.
